A jar contains 3 red marbles, 5 green marbles, and 7 black marbles. First, a marble is taken and put into the jar again. Then another marble is drawn.

 What is the probability of choosing a red marble and a black marble?
A. 3/7
B. 1/21
C. 7/75
D. 1/10
